The mass spectrometric fragmentation mechanisms of catenulane and isocatenulane diterpenes

Abstract

Two new diterpene derivatives were obtained by semisynthesis from enzymatically generated catenul-14-en-6-ol. The EI-MS fragmentation mechanisms of three enzyme products and the two semisynthetic derivatives were investigated by extensive 13C-labelling experiments.
